Marine Biodiversity: Patterns and Processes
Rupert F G Ormond
Although seas cover most of our world, the diversity of many of the varied habitats within them is as yet poorly understood. Here, experts on deep sea, open ocean and coastal shelf investigate the patterns and processes of marine biodiversity, to provide an important resource for all those interested in marine conservation and ecology.
